Accessing Your Appointment Schedules
Start by opening Google Calendar on your desktop or mobile app in 2026. Navigate to the specific calendar where your appointment slots are set up. Click on the relevant event or schedule to enter edit mode.
- Log in to calendar.google.com.
- Select the calendar from the left sidebar.
- Locate the appointment schedule event.
Modifying Slot Duration and Availability
Once in edit mode, adjust the length of each slot, availability days, and buffer times. Google Calendar now supports dynamic adjustments based on your Google Workspace settings for better integration.
- Click 'Appointment schedule settings'.
- Change 'Length of appointment' to desired minutes.
- Set 'Availability' by selecting days and times.
- Add buffer time between appointments.
Updating Location and Conference Details
Integrate Google Meet links automatically or edit manual locations. In 2026, AI suggestions help optimize based on past meetings.
- Toggle 'Add Google Meet video conferencing'.
- Edit description for client instructions.
- Save changes to propagate instantly.
Publishing and Testing Changes
After edits, republish the schedule and test booking to ensure everything works. Share the updated booking page link with clients.
- Click 'Publish' or 'Update'.
- Copy the booking page URL.
- Test by booking a slot yourself.
